
一、在Excel中实现框框打勾的方法包括:使用复选框控件、使用符号工具、条件格式。使用复选框控件是一种最为灵活且专业的方法,它可以让用户在单元格中轻松地勾选或取消勾选。接下来将详细介绍如何使用复选框控件实现这一功能。
要在Excel中插入复选框控件,首先需要打开“开发工具”选项卡。这是因为复选框控件属于Excel的开发工具功能。打开“开发工具”选项卡后,可以选择插入复选框,并将其放置在所需的单元格中。接下来,可以通过设置链接单元格,使复选框的状态与特定单元格的值相对应,从而实现自动化和动态更新。
二、插入复选框控件
1、启用开发工具选项卡
首先,需要确保“开发工具”选项卡已启用。如果没有看到“开发工具”选项卡,可以按照以下步骤启用:
- 单击Excel窗口左上角的“文件”菜单,然后选择“选项”。
- 在弹出的“Excel选项”对话框中,选择“自定义功能区”。
- 在右侧的“主选项卡”列表中,勾选“开发工具”复选框,然后单击“确定”。
现在,您应该可以在Excel功能区中看到“开发工具”选项卡。
2、插入复选框
- 单击“开发工具”选项卡,然后选择“插入”按钮。
- 在下拉菜单中,选择“窗体控件”中的“复选框”。
- 在工作表中单击以插入复选框,或者拖动鼠标以调整复选框的大小。
3、设置链接单元格
插入复选框后,可以设置链接单元格,使复选框的状态与特定单元格的值相对应:
- 右键单击复选框,然后选择“设置控件格式”。
- 在弹出的对话框中,选择“控件”选项卡。
- 在“单元格链接”框中,输入要链接的单元格地址(例如,$A$1),然后单击“确定”。
现在,当您勾选或取消勾选复选框时,链接单元格中的值将自动更新为TRUE或FALSE。
三、使用符号工具
如果不需要动态更新的功能,只想在框框中打勾,也可以使用符号工具来插入打勾符号:
1、选择要插入符号的单元格。
2、单击功能区中的“插入”选项卡。
3、在“符号”组中,单击“符号”按钮。
4、在弹出的“符号”对话框中,选择“字体”为“Wingdings”。
5、找到并选择打勾符号(通常是字符代码252),然后单击“插入”。
6、关闭“符号”对话框。
现在,单元格中将显示打勾符号。
四、使用条件格式
条件格式也可以实现框框打勾的效果,特别是当需要根据特定条件自动显示打勾符号时。
1、选择要应用条件格式的单元格区域。
2、单击功能区中的“开始”选项卡。
3、在“样式”组中,选择“条件格式”,然后选择“新建规则”。
4、在弹出的对话框中,选择“使用公式确定要设置格式的单元格”。
5、输入一个公式,例如= A1=TRUE,以确定何时显示打勾符号。
6、单击“格式”按钮,选择“字体”选项卡。
7、在“字体”对话框中,选择“Wingdings”字体,并找到打勾符号的字符代码。
8、单击“确定”以应用条件格式规则。
现在,根据条件格式规则,单元格中将自动显示打勾符号。
五、使用数据验证
数据验证功能也可以帮助实现框框打勾的效果:
1、选择要应用数据验证的单元格区域。
2、单击功能区中的“数据”选项卡。
3、在“数据工具”组中,选择“数据验证”。
4、在弹出的对话框中,选择“设置”选项卡。
5、在“允许”下拉列表中,选择“自定义”。
6、输入一个公式,例如=A1=TRUE,以确定何时允许输入打勾符号。
7、单击“确定”以应用数据验证规则。
现在,根据数据验证规则,单元格中将允许输入打勾符号。
六、使用宏
如果您熟悉VBA(Visual Basic for Applications),也可以编写宏来实现框框打勾的效果:
1、按Alt+F11打开VBA编辑器。
2、在VBA编辑器中,插入一个新模块。
3、在模块中编写宏代码,例如:
Sub InsertCheckmark()
Dim cell As Range
For Each cell In Selection
cell.Value = ChrW(&H2713)
cell.Font.Name = "Wingdings"
Next cell
End Sub
4、关闭VBA编辑器。
5、选择要插入打勾符号的单元格区域。
6、按Alt+F8打开“宏”对话框,选择“InsertCheckmark”宏,然后单击“运行”。
现在,所选单元格中将插入打勾符号。
七、使用图形对象
还可以使用图形对象来实现框框打勾的效果:
1、单击功能区中的“插入”选项卡。
2、在“插图”组中,选择“形状”,然后选择“矩形”形状。
3、在工作表中绘制一个矩形,以创建框框。
4、右键单击矩形,选择“添加文本”,然后输入打勾符号。
5、调整矩形和打勾符号的大小和位置,以获得所需的效果。
现在,您可以通过单击矩形来显示或隐藏打勾符号。
总结
在Excel中实现框框打勾的方法有多种,包括使用复选框控件、使用符号工具、条件格式、数据验证、宏和图形对象。每种方法都有其独特的优点和适用场景。选择最适合您的方法,可以帮助您更高效地完成工作。使用复选框控件是一种最为灵活且专业的方法,它可以让用户在单元格中轻松地勾选或取消勾选。
相关问答FAQs:
1. 如何在Excel中创建一个带有勾选框的框架?
- 打开Excel,并选择你希望创建勾选框的单元格。
- 在“开发”选项卡中,点击“插入”按钮下的“形状”。
- 在弹出的形状列表中,选择“勾选框”或“复选框”。
- 在工作表上点击并拖动鼠标,绘制一个适当大小的框架。
- 调整框架的大小和位置,使其适应你的需求。
2. 如何在Excel中为勾选框添加交互功能?
- 首先,确保你已经启用了“开发”选项卡。如果没有,请右键点击Excel的顶部导航栏,选择“自定义工具栏”并勾选“开发”选项卡。
- 选择你想要添加交互功能的勾选框。
- 在“开发”选项卡中,点击“属性”按钮,打开“属性”窗格。
- 在“属性”窗格中,找到“单击”或“双击”事件,并选择你想要执行的动作,如插入公式、执行宏等。
- 保存并关闭“属性”窗格,现在你的勾选框将具有交互功能。
3. 如何在Excel中使用勾选框进行数据分析?
- 在Excel的工作表中,创建一个带有勾选框的列。
- 将相关的数据输入到工作表中的其他列中。
- 使用公式或条件格式来根据勾选框的状态对数据进行分析。
- 例如,你可以使用IF函数来判断勾选框是否被选中,然后根据结果进行计算或显示相关的数据。
- 通过改变勾选框的状态,你可以轻松地进行数据筛选、排序和分析,以满足你的需求。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4720614